Vue.js is an excellent choice for startups looking to build scalable and efficient web applications. Its lightweight architecture and progressive framework design allow for rapid development cycles, making it ideal for startups that need to validate ideas quickly. Vue.js supports reactive data binding and component-based development, enabling teams to create reusable components that enhance development efficiency. With the introduction of Vue 3, startups can benefit from improved performance and better TypeScript support, ensuring maintainable code structures. Additionally, Nuxt.js offers features like Server-Side Rendering (SSR) and Static Site Generation (SSG), which are crucial for SEO optimization and faster loading times. Startups can leverage Vue.js to build MVPs, SaaS applications, and dashboards that can easily adapt and grow as their business scales.

Vue.js offers excellent performance due to its virtual DOM and efficient data binding system. Startups benefit from fast loading times and responsive user interfaces, which are critical for user retention. Moreover, Vue 3 introduces enhancements that further improve performance metrics.
